Windows XP netbooks still going strong
Posted on Nov 1, 09 07:09 PM PDT

While the HP Mini 110 Windows 7 netbook led the Amazon Netbook sales charts for a short while last week, it looks as though things has returned to status quo with the top three spots being snapped up by Windows XP-powered netbooks. What's the rationale behidn this, considering the fact that Windows 7 is not the bug-riddled Vista, or are customers unaware that Windows 7 has already arrived in the market.
